In Norwegian Archives he has found that (some of)
the overseas mines of the Bede were managed by the
engineering firm Delprat & Carr. Were they well
known mining engineers and managers ?
Percy Carr, the co-owner, came from a Spanish Mine
and started the works at the Killingdal Mine in
Norway in 1895. The next manager, Thomas
Longmoore, also came from a Spanish Mine. Some
years later Percy Carr appears to have been
managing a mine in Mexico. His younger brother,
Richard, was manager of Killingdal a short time
in 1919.
In Cordoba [Spain], the company was called Hall,
Delprat, Ferdinand & Carr before 1896. A
representative named Smith visited a lot of
Norwegian mines trying to find out if they could be
interesting investments. He would be very thankful
for any information on these firms.
